WordPress Installation Process
(WordPress Installation Process)
Learning how to install a WordPress website or blog:
- Saves you money. You can save hundreds to thousands of dollars on web development costs by learning to install WordPress yourself. To learn more about saving money with WordPress, see our Digital WordPress Business Blueprint.
- Requires no coding skills. Our tutorials show you how to install WordPress on your domain with no coding skills required. There are some programs you will need to learn how to use to perform your installation, but these also require no coding skills and are covered in installation step-by-step tutorials.
- Is not difficult. All you need is to invest a little time learning how. Fortunately, our WordPress installation step-by-step tutorials are laid out in logical, sequential order, and are designed to help you save time. Just follow the steps, and you will soon have a professional-looking website or blog installed on your domain.

Installing WordPress
We recommend following the tutorials in this training module in the exact order listed below:
- What To Do First Before Installing WordPress
- Register A Domain Name
- Finding Available Keyword Rich Domain Names – Quick Method (optional)
- Set Up Web Hosting For Your WordPress Site
- Set Up A Nameserver For Your Domain Name
- Creating Subdomains And Add-on Domains In cPanel (optional)
- How To Create An Email Account In cPanel (optional)
- Decide Where To Install Your WordPress Site
- Create A Google Account
- WordPress Content Checklist
- Install WordPress Using cPanel – Fast WordPress Installation Method
- How To Install WordPress Manually Using FTP (optional method)
- How To Transfer Files Between Your Computer And Your Server (Three Methods)
- How To Configure Server File Permission Settings (if required)
